Webb2 feb. 2011 · The vertical thermosyphon reboiler is less susceptible to fouling problems and in general has higher heat transfer coefficients than does the kettle reboiler. However, additional height is required in order to mount the reboiler. Figure 1. Internal reboiler. When troubleshooting vertical thermosiphon reboilers, it is important to collect accurate process data on the column where the reboiler is in service. Simulating the column and the reboiler will help to identify any design limitations or operational problems that may exist.
